Whoops! You caught me! 8911 and one tiger with a 12" tongue! ;) What really makes this interesting is ND's total population is about 650,000. Which translates to better than 10% of the total population turning out for this event.
Here is a little more information taken from The Bismarck Tribune.
Bismarck established the snow angel record in the Guinness Book of Records in 2002, when 1,791 people showed up to take part. The record survived a few attempts by residents in Syracuse, N.Y., but finally fell last year when 3,784 angels showed up in Houghton, Mich. Paul Judge, the Michigan Technological University student who organized that event, was very impressed with Bismarck’s turnout Saturday.
“It doesn’t sound like they broke it — it sounds like a smashing,” Judge said in a phone interview. “That is really awesome. Congratulations to everyone out there. Very well done.”
